Skip to content

Menu item references a command -editor.action.revealDefinition which is not defined in the 'commands' section. #77

@ricxJr

Description

@ricxJr

Objetivo

Ajustar a extensão para não aparecer esta mensagem Menu item references a command -editor.action.revealDefinition which is not defined in the 'commands' section.

Image

Detalhe do problema

O que é -editor.action.revealDefinition
Esse não é um comando executável. É uma sintaxe especial do package.json do VS Code usada para remover um item de menu existente.

Neste caso, ele remove o comando nativo do VS Code editor.action.revealDefinition (o “Go to Definition”) dos menus quando o arquivo é ObjectScript. Isso é configurado em contributes.menus, em:

editor/context (menu de contexto no editor)
editor/title (menu no título da aba do editor)

Essas entradas aparecem exatamente assim no manifesto:

"command": "-editor.action.revealDefinition"
when: "editorLangId =~ /^objectscript/"

Ou seja, o objetivo é esconder o item padrão “Go to Definition” nesses menus para arquivos ObjectScript.

Metadata

Metadata

Assignees

Labels

bugSomething isn't working

Type

No type

Projects

No projects

Milestone

No milestone

Relationships

None yet

Development

No branches or pull requests

Issue actions